The video tutorial explains zero and first order reactions, their rate equations, and the concept of half-life. It covers the decomposition of ammonia and the hydrogenation of ethene, illustrating how reaction rates are affected by reactant concentration. The tutorial also introduces pseudo first order reactions, using the hydrolysis of methyl acetate as an example.
